Okay, I finished my measurements using my PC soundcard. For testing
purposes, I have connected the coax and the optical output of SBT to
the respective inputs of my Soundblaster, which can now display the
bitrates that SBT outputs. All is well. I read 88.2 respectively 96
when the appropriate hi res files are played through SBT.

Which basically solves my problem: I am not losing anything here.
Thanks Phil, thanks everybody for bearing with me.

But still ... how on earth does the rDAC play those bitrates when it is
not supposed to? And why does it NOT play those bitrates if I send them
from a different device, my MacBook Pro (all with the correct settings
in Audio Midi)?
